Good To Know

Belle-Vue Old Port Hotel - Good To Know

  • Belle-Vue Old Port Hotel is located at 34, Quai du Port, Marseille, offering stunning views of Notre-Dame de la Garde and Pharo Garden.
  • The hotel features traditional Marseillaise architecture and a historic wrought-iron staircase dating back to 1900.
  • Guests enjoy a good breakfast and an on-site restaurant, La Caravelle, serving local southern French cuisine.
  • The hotel emphasizes eco-friendly practices, holding Green Key certification and utilizing energy-efficient lighting and locally sourced food.
  • While the location is highly rated, room comfort has mixed reviews, with some guests finding the rooms cramped.

Eco-Friendly Practices

Hotel Belle-Vue Vieux-Port embraces eco-friendly practices that reflect a commitment to sustainability and environmental responsibility.

They’ve earned the Green Key certification, showcasing their dedication to reducing their ecological footprint. The hotel uses energy-efficient lighting and offers recycling bins throughout the premises.

Guests can enjoy locally sourced food at La Caravelle, minimizing transportation emissions. Water-saving fixtures in bathrooms help conserve this precious resource, while the staff promotes a paperless check-in process.
